From e195acfc185b7844c375a5433e7ddeeb9a5fb309 Mon Sep 17 00:00:00 2001 From: Matthias Ringwald Date: Fri, 28 Apr 2023 21:21:55 +0200 Subject: [PATCH] btstack_tlv_flash_bank: fix validation for full flash bank --- platform/embedded/btstack_tlv_flash_bank.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/platform/embedded/btstack_tlv_flash_bank.c b/platform/embedded/btstack_tlv_flash_bank.c index 56c79554f..54b8790c0 100644 --- a/platform/embedded/btstack_tlv_flash_bank.c +++ b/platform/embedded/btstack_tlv_flash_bank.c @@ -500,7 +500,7 @@ const btstack_tlv_t * btstack_tlv_flash_bank_init_instance(btstack_tlv_flash_ban } self->write_offset = it.offset; - if (self->write_offset < self->hal_flash_bank_impl->get_size(self->hal_flash_bank_context)){ + if (self->write_offset <= self->hal_flash_bank_impl->get_size(self->hal_flash_bank_context)){ #ifndef ENABLE_TLV_FLASH_WRITE_ONCE // delete older instances of last_tag